    Pulled the front bearings off... Passenger side looks like it was completely shot, really glad I decided to do this now. SOOOO much easier to do than the rears.

    Rented the tool from Vatozone, $32 w/tax; luckily only had to use it on the passenger side. The drivers side came off with my bare hands kinda worried me at first.

    It's just a cheap-y kit that HF makes; bought it as a one time use tool which I don't usually don't do with tools but after doing the rears.. Never again. The large bolt I must say is of really poor quality and isn't hardened, wouldn't recommend using an impact.. Even though it appeared at first you could, carnage.
